These heat exchangers were designed and manufactured by Lansi Heavy Equipment Heat Exchanger Company. This project utilizes next-generation compressed air energy storage technology to store electrical energy in the form of liquefied air at normal pressure, low temperature, and high density, thereby solving the problems associated with air storage and constant-pressure release. Once operational, the project will become the world’s leading demonstration project in the field of liquid air energy storage, in terms of power generation capacity as well as energy storage scale. The heat exchange company manufactured 14 heat exchangers for a project, using metal plates as the heat transfer elements; these are primarily used for energy storage and recovery. Each unit is 5.3 meters long, 4.7 meters wide, 3.2 meters high, and weighs over 60 tons. It occupies less space and has a higher energy storage density. It offers advantages such as the ability to store energy on a large scale for extended periods, energy savings and low environmental impact, efficient operation, and reliable safety, with flexible and diverse application scenarios. During the development process, the heat exchange company exercised strict control over various aspects such as plate design and overall machine structure design, manufacturing processes, prototype production, and performance testing.
